Mengenal Bahaya Rayap bagi Bangunan

Rayap hidup berkoloni dan memakan selulosa yang terdapat pada kayu, kertas, dan material berbahan dasar serat alami. Karena aktivitasnya tersembunyi di dalam tanah atau kayu, banyak pemilik rumah baru menyadari keberadaan rayap setelah kerusakan parah terjadi. Jika tidak ditangani secara menyeluruh, rayap akan terus berkembang biak dan kembali menyerang meskipun sebagian sudah dimusnahkan.

Mengapa Rayap Sulit Dibasmi?

Salah satu alasan utama rayap sulit diberantas adalah karena adanya sarang utama yang tersembunyi. Membunuh rayap yang terlihat di permukaan saja tidak cukup. Selama ratu dan koloni utama masih hidup, rayap akan terus muncul. Inilah sebabnya pendekatan yang tepat harus menargetkan seluruh koloni hingga ke akar sarangnya, bukan hanya rayap pekerja yang tampak.

Solusi Alami sebagai Pencegahan Awal

Beberapa bahan alami dapat digunakan sebagai langkah pencegahan atau penanganan ringan. Misalnya, penggunaan air rendaman daun mimba, minyak jeruk, atau campuran air dan garam pada area yang dicurigai dapat mengganggu aktivitas rayap. Selain itu, menjaga kelembapan rumah tetap rendah dan menghindari penumpukan kayu atau kertas di area lembap juga sangat membantu mencegah rayap datang kembali.

Metode Kimia untuk Pembasmian Menyeluruh

Untuk infestasi basmi rayap yang sudah parah, penggunaan bahan kimia khusus anti-rayap menjadi solusi yang lebih efektif. Metode seperti sistem umpan (baiting system) bekerja dengan cara membawa racun ke dalam sarang sehingga seluruh koloni, termasuk ratu, dapat dimusnahkan. Selain itu, penyemprotan dan injeksi termitisida ke dalam tanah dan struktur bangunan juga mampu memberikan perlindungan jangka panjang jika dilakukan dengan benar.

Pencegahan Jangka Panjang demi Keamanan Bangunan

Setelah rayap berhasil dibasmi, langkah pencegahan harus terus dilakukan. Pemeriksaan rutin, perawatan kayu dengan bahan anti-rayap, serta memastikan sistem drainase rumah berjalan baik sangat penting. Bangunan yang dirancang dengan perlindungan anti-rayap sejak awal juga memiliki risiko kerusakan yang jauh lebih kecil di masa depan.

Why Nonprofit Clinics Matter for Family Mental Health

Nonprofit organizations differ from for‑profit practices in their mission‑centric approach. While a private clinic might prioritize revenue streams and insurance contracts, a nonprofit clinic channels its resources toward accessible family counseling and public service. This mission translates into lower overhead, which can reduce the cost of sessions and allow more families to receive the help they need.

According to the National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I), families in underserved communities report a 30% higher likelihood of accessing mental health services when they are offered through nonprofit or community‑based programs. When experts from the American Psychological Association (APA) review these results, they highlight how the collaborative atmosphere in such settings fosters trust and encourages open dialogue among family members.

Funding and Resources: How It Shapes Care

  • Grants and Donations — Many nonprofit clinics secure funds through federal grants, state allocations, and philanthropic contributions. These resources are earmarked for expanding outreach programs or subsidizing sessions.
  • Sliding‑Scale Fees — By tying payment to income, clinics can maintain affordability, ensuring that families who struggle financially are not left behind.
  • Volunteer Engagement — Professionals often volunteer time for workshops, support groups, or educational seminars, broadening the service spectrum without additional costs.

When families learn about these financial safeguards, they often feel a greater sense of security, which is itself a therapeutic benefit. The sense that their loved ones are not left to shoulder the burden of mental health costs can reduce anxiety and improve overall family well‑being.

Clinical Expertise: Evidence‑Based Interventions

Nonprofit family therapy clinics routinely employ clinicians who stay current with the latest research. For instance, many therapists use the *Emotionally Focused Family Therapy* (EFT) model, which the APA lists as a gold standard for couples and families. Studies from the Journal of Marital and Family Therapy have shown that EFT improves relationship satisfaction in 70% of participants after a 12‑session program.

In addition to EFT, clinics often integrate the *Family Systems Therapy* (FST) framework, especially for families dealing with chronic illness or substance abuse. FST emphasizes the interdependence of family members, helping to identify patterns that perpetuate distress. This holistic perspective aligns with the concept of *family mental health* as a dynamic process rather than isolated individual conditions.

Therapy for All Ages: A Lifespan Perspective

One hallmark of nonprofit family therapy clinics is their commitment to serving the entire family unit, from toddlers to grandparents. Pediatric psychologists within these settings bring developmental expertise, ensuring that the therapeutic interventions are age‑appropriate. For example, a 6‑year‑old struggling with school anxiety might receive a play‑based approach, while a teenager grappling with identity issues could engage in cognitive‑behavioral strategies.

Older adults, too, find support in programs tailored to address loneliness, caregiving stress, and the transition to retirement. By offering *therapy for all ages*, nonprofit clinics promote continuity of care and reduce the fragmentation that often occurs when different family members seek help from separate providers.

What to Expect During Your First Visit

The initial session often sets the tone for the therapeutic journey. While each clinic may have its unique process, the following elements are common.

Assessment and Goal Setting

During the first appointment, the therapist conducts a comprehensive intake. This includes gathering family history, identifying presenting concerns, and establishing measurable goals. The goal‑setting phase is collaborative; families are encouraged to voice their expectations and priorities.

Exploration of Family Dynamics

Therapists observe patterns of interaction that may contribute to distress. For example, a family might unknowingly reinforce conflict through repetitive blame cycles. By highlighting these dynamics, the therapist helps family members recognize and modify unhelpful patterns.

Introduction of Therapeutic Techniques

Depending on the family’s needs, the therapist may introduce specific interventions—such as *Emotionally Focused Family Therapy* or *Cognitive Behavioral Techniques*. Families typically receive a concise overview of how these methods will be applied, ensuring transparency and shared understanding.

Homework and Practice Plans

To reinforce progress between sessions, clinicians often assign simple exercises. These may include communication drills, journaling prompts, or family rituals designed to build cohesion. The homework serves as a bridge, keeping momentum alive outside the therapy room.

Rayap merupakan salah satu ancaman terbesar bagi struktur bangunan, terutama di negara beriklim tropis seperti Indonesia. Serangga kecil ini bekerja secara diam-diam, menyerang material berbahan kayu dari dalam, hingga sering kali kerusakan baru disadari ketika kondisinya sudah parah. Oleh karena itu, layanan anti rayap profesional hadir sebagai solusi penting yang dirancang khusus untuk melindungi bangunan agar tetap kuat, aman, dan tahan lama dalam jangka panjang.

Layanan anti rayap profesional berbeda jauh dibandingkan metode pembasmian rayap konvensional yang dilakukan secara mandiri. Perusahaan profesional memiliki pengetahuan mendalam mengenai jenis-jenis rayap, pola serangan, serta karakteristik bangunan. Di Indonesia sendiri, rayap tanah dan rayap kayu kering merupakan dua jenis yang paling sering menyebabkan kerusakan serius. Tanpa penanganan yang tepat, rayap dapat merusak pondasi, rangka atap, kusen pintu, hingga perabotan rumah tangga.

Salah satu keunggulan utama layanan anti rayap profesional adalah proses inspeksi menyeluruh. Tim ahli akan melakukan pemeriksaan detail pada seluruh area bangunan, termasuk bagian yang sulit dijangkau seperti bawah lantai, area lembap, dan struktur tersembunyi. Dari hasil inspeksi ini, mereka dapat menentukan tingkat infestasi serta metode pengendalian yang paling efektif dan aman. Pendekatan ini memastikan bahwa penanganan tidak dilakukan secara asal, melainkan berdasarkan kondisi nyata di lapangan.

Metode yang digunakan dalam layanan anti rayap profesional juga dirancang khusus agar efektif dalam jangka panjang. Beberapa metode yang umum digunakan antara lain sistem umpan (baiting system), injeksi tanah dengan bahan kimia ramah lingkungan, serta perlindungan pra-konstruksi dan pasca-konstruksi. Untuk bangunan baru, perlindungan pra-konstruksi sangat disarankan karena mampu mencegah rayap sebelum bangunan digunakan. Sementara itu, untuk bangunan yang sudah berdiri, metode pasca-konstruksi difokuskan pada pembasmian koloni rayap yang sudah ada sekaligus mencegah serangan ulang.

Pada tahap awal, Bahasa Indonesia sering dipersepsikan sebagai bahasa yang “mudah”. Struktur tata bahasanya relatif sederhana, tanpa perubahan bentuk kata kerja berdasarkan waktu atau subjek. Namun, kesan sederhana ini justru menjadi eksperimen pertama bagi banyak pembelajar. Di balik kesederhanaan struktur, tersembunyi kompleksitas makna, konteks, dan rasa bahasa. Satu kata dapat berubah nuansanya hanya karena pergeseran intonasi, pilihan imbuhan, atau konteks sosial yang melingkupinya.

Eksperimen bahasa paling jelas terlihat pada penggunaan imbuhan. Awalan, sisipan, dan akhiran dalam Bahasa Indonesia bukan hanya alat gramatikal, tetapi juga penentu makna dan sudut pandang. Kata “tulis”, misalnya, dapat menjelma menjadi “menulis”, “ditulis”, “penulisan”, atau “tertulis”, masing-masing membawa fokus dan logika yang berbeda. Pada tahap ini, keraguan sering muncul: imbuhan mana yang paling tepat? Apakah pilihan kata sudah sesuai dengan maksud dan situasi? Keraguan ini wajar, bahkan penting, karena di sanalah proses belajar benar-benar terjadi.

Bahasa Indonesia juga menjadi ruang pertemuan antara baku dan tidak baku. Dalam praktik sehari-hari, bahasa ini terus bernegosiasi dengan bahasa daerah, bahasa asing, dan ragam slang yang tumbuh cepat, terutama di ruang digital. Eksperimen bahasa muncul dalam media sosial, musik, dan percakapan daring, di mana aturan baku sering dilenturkan demi ekspresi dan kedekatan emosional. Hal ini sempat menimbulkan kekhawatiran: apakah Bahasa Indonesia kehilangan bentuk aslinya? Namun, seiring waktu, tumbuh keyakinan bahwa fleksibilitas inilah justru tanda vitalitas sebuah bahasa.

Keyakinan terhadap Bahasa Indonesia juga tumbuh ketika disadari bahwa bahasa ini mampu memuat ilmu pengetahuan, sastra, dan pemikiran kompleks. Dari karya sastra klasik hingga jurnal ilmiah modern, Bahasa Indonesia terus membuktikan kapasitasnya sebagai bahasa intelektual. Proses penerjemahan istilah asing, penciptaan kosakata baru, dan standardisasi istilah merupakan eksperimen kolektif yang memperkaya bahasa, bukan melemahkannya.
